11/13/17. A short note on leaders — One does not have to occupy a supervisor/manager/executive position to be a great leader, or, have people reporting to them. Those who have people reporting to them can be leaders, not all are. That is unfortunate for those who report to them. Good leaders can help people in so many ways. They are found in large and small companies, in volunteer roles, churches, first responders, armed services; it is a long list.
